HNA Sells Hong Kong Properties at 30% Discount
Distressed mainland conglomerate HNA Group has reportedly taken a big loss on properties it owned in Hong Kong’s Causeway Bay district, selling them off this past week for HK$70 million less than what it paid for them just last year.
SHK’s SUNeVision Wins Hong Kong Data Centre Site for HK$5.4B
SUNeVision Holdings, a subsidiary of property giant Sun Hung Kai Properties, has won the tender for a data centre site in Hong Kong’s Tseung Kwan O district for HK$5.456 billion ($700 million), outbidding six other developers.

Warburg Pincus Sets Up $1B JV for China Real Estate Special Situations
Warburg Pincus announced today that it has formed a $1 billion joint venture with a Beijing-based asset management firm for investing in distressed and “special situations” real estate opportunities in mainland China.
